Overview

Reflexology Consultants blend therapeutic skills with wellness planning, offering tailored reflexology treatments. They evaluate client needs, design care plans, and sometimes train junior practitioners. Their work supports natural healing processes, pain relief, and stress management. These consultants often work independently or within integrative health clinics. They combine healing touch with client education.

Job Description
  • Consults with clients to understand health goals and complaints.
  • Creates personalized reflexology therapy plans.
  • Provides hands-on reflexology sessions with professional technique.
  • Guides clients on self-care practices post-treatment.
  • Trains staff or junior reflexologists when required.
  • Documents each session and monitors client improvement.
  • Maintains ethical, safe, and relaxing therapy environments.
